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Naranja Apartments

How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Naranja Apartment?

The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Naranja is $2,531.

What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Naranja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Naranja is a 1,326 square feet unit starting from $3,199 at Casa Princeton.

What is the average size for Naranja 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Naranja is currently 1,204 sq ft.
